    Abstract: A method of fabricating a fin field effect transistor may include forming a fin portion protruding from a substrate, forming a device isolation layer to cover a lower sidewall of the fin portion, forming a semiconductor layer using an epitaxial method to cover an upper sidewall and a top surface of the fin portion, selectively etching an upper portion of the device isolation layer to form a gap region between a top surface of the device isolation layer and a bottom surface of the semiconductor layer, and forming a gate electrode pattern on the semiconductor layer to fill the gap region. Related devices are also described.

    Abstract: Disclosed are a display apparatus and a power supplying method thereof. The display apparatus includes: a backlight driver configured to drive a backlight to emit light; a main power supply configured to detect connection of the backlight to the backlight driver and supply a voltage to the backlight driver in response to a control voltage; and a standby power supply configured to supply the control voltage to the main power supply, in response to determining the connection of the backlight to the backlight driver.

    Abstract: Provided are an application processor and a semiconductor system including the same. The semiconductor system includes the application processor, which may include a first register value and of which an operation is controlled by the first register value. The semiconductor system also includes a semiconductor device, which may include a second register value and of which an operation is controlled by the second register value, and a memory storing a third register value that is a copy of the first register value and a fourth register value that is a copy of the second register value. If the stored third register value is changed, the changed third register value is mapped onto the first register value of the processor, and if the fourth register value is changed, the changed fourth register value is mapped onto the second register value.

    Abstract: An apparatus and method for executing a voice command in an electronic device. In an exemplary embodiment, a voice signal is detected and speech thereof is recognized. When the recognized speech contains a wakeup command, a voice command mode is activated, and a signal containing at least a portion of the detected voice signal is transmitted to a server. The server generates a control signal or a result signal corresponding to the voice command, and transmits the same to the electronic device. The device receives and processes the control or result signal, and awakens. Thereby, voice commands are executed without the need for the user to physically touch the electronic device.
